Heat the cooking oil in a wok or large pan.
3 tablespoons cooking oil
Pan fry the shrimp for 1 minute per side. Remove the shrimp from the wok and set aside.
7 pieces shrimp
Sauté the onion until it starts to soften. Add the garlic and continue sauteing until fragrant.
1 yellow onion, 4 cloves garlic
Add the pork and chicken. Stir fry until the meat turns light brown.
3 ounces pork, 3 ounces boneless chicken breast
Pour in the soy sauce and oyster sauce. Stir until the meat is well coated.
1/4 cup soy sauce, 1 1/2 tablespoons oyster sauce
Pour in 3/4 cup water and let it boil. Cover the wok and cook over medium heat for 10 minutes.
3/4 cup water
Add the cauliflower and halved fresh baby corn. Stir and cook for 2 minutes.
1 1/2 cups cauliflower florets, 8 pieces fresh baby corn
Add the carrot, red and green bell peppers, snow peas, and cabbage. Toss everything together. Cover and cook for 3 to 4 minutes.
1 carrot, 1 red bell pepper, 1 green bell pepper, 15 pieces snow peas, 1 1/2 cups cabbage
Return the pan fried shrimp to the wok. Add the ground black pepper and toss.
7 pieces shrimp, 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
Add the boiled quail eggs and the cornstarch mixture. Gently toss until the sauce thickens and coats the ingredients.
12 pieces quail eggs, 1 tablespoon cornstarch
Transfer the Chop Suey to a serving plate.
